Banyan Tree has a new hotel brand in Phuket, with rooms from S$50 a night

Banyan Tree Group has debuted its first property under its new HOMM make with the opening of HOMM Bliss Southbeach Patong, located in Phuket, Thailand – the same island where Banyan Tree first set root in 1994.

HOMM is one of five new brands within Banyan Tree Group's growing ecosystem of concepts that seeks to "provide a sensible lifestyle and globally diverse experiences, while embodying the feeling of dwelling", the group said in a printing release.

In December 2021, the group appear that it would double its footprint of 54 properties across 23 countries by 2025 with the introduction of five new brands in the next 18 months. New brands include Garrya, HOMM, Page, Veya and Escape. The latter ii are described as brand extensions of Banyan Tree.

HOMM backdrop are described every bit being ideal for families, couples and business executives alike, offering guests reliable services, signature facilities, communal dining options and well-designed, price-friendly accommodations.

HOMM Bliss Southbeach Patong is the brand'south starting time ever location. The beachfront property, located on the quiet southern end of Patong Bay, features a full of 71 rooms. It boasts unrivalled views of the Andaman Sea. The newly refurbished embankment-inspired guestrooms are bathed in natural calorie-free, with 39 rooms featuring sea-facing private balconies and terraces or ground-floor plunge pools.

The property also offers two outdoor pools, beachfront access and proximity to meridian tourist attractions. Culinary offerings include quick bites and grab and go snacks from Seagulls on Southbeach, and all-twenty-four hour period dining restaurant Rice Bowl, known for its authentic Thai cuisine.

Equally office of the group'southward larger Stay For Good sustainability programme, each HOMM property will play advocate for a unique endangered species, centrally displayed in the lobby areas via origami art. At HOMM Elation Southbeach Patong, an origami Black Billed Gull is meant to raise awareness of the native bird mostly found in nearby rivers and littoral areas. Waste matter-reduction initiatives and educational programmes for locals will also be implemented.
